Summarise the support the US offered the KMT between 1945-79

A
  • Recognised KMT gov. from 1945
  • September 1945 - transported KMT troops to Manchuria
  • Supported Chongqing negotiations and creation of coalition gov.
  • 1946 - Marshall mission
  • Gave KMT financial assistance
  • 1949-79 - recognised KMT gov. in Taiwan

What did the US anticipate after Japan’s defeat?

A
  • Agreed with USSR and believed that KMT would eventually have power over China after Japan’s defeat
  • Both wanted Mao to join coalition gov. with Jiang as a minority

What were the US’ concerns after Japan’s defeat?

A
  • Concerned about Soviet influence spreading in south-east Asia
  • Thought civil war would give USSR chance to strengthen its position in China

What was the Marshall mission?

A
  • Truman sent General Marshall to convince Mao and Jiang to create a coalition gov. (again)
  • Failed to negotiate a compromise but established a truce in spring of 1946
  • KMT nearing victory in Manchuria but truce allowed CCP to strengthen its forces

How did US policy change from 1947?

A
  • Truman rejected proposals of giving further military aid
  • 30 July 1949 - China White Paper outlines withdrawal of military aid
  • Limits assistance to financial aid, allowing Jiang to purchase weapons from US

How did the US offer support to Jiang Jieshi after the PRC’s victory?

A
  • Recognised KMT gov. in Taiwan from 1949-79
  • Ensured Jiang had Chinese seat in UN Security Council until 1971
  • Continued giving financial aid to Jiang for arms after fleeing to Taiwan
